Oltre, Sunny Carpet, Handknotted, 100knots, Hemp, MarCo Carini
About the Item
The Oltre carpets by MarCo Carini present a natural weave, both hand knotted with 100 knots per sqm
The chosen colors for this project are blend of tea, violet, wisteria, periwinkle, saffron and dandelion,
Inspired by Mark Rothko's paintings, Oltre - Sunny gives a look to summer days. Measures: 200 x 300cm.

Nodus Project
Nodus is a craft workshop with a cultural plan: the oldest traditions and knowledge in the art of carpet design are reinterpreted using the vision of the most innovating Designers and Architects, producing only unique pieces, promoting through events and publications in order to spread the knowledge to all about the new shapes and forms of a piece that has accompanied man since antiquity. Craftsmanship: Nodus has selected from the best producers in six countries of the world (Nepal, Pakistan, India, Turkmenistan, China and Turkey) visiting them one by one, verifying materials, techniques, expert craftsmen and ethical production. Each carpet from Nodus will be a unique piece, entirely made by hand, even including the packaging. The result is a collection of 60 carpets that outlines a new horizon of shapes and colours, a collection that unhinges borders and goes beyond the hand of reason.
The spirit of the carpets is captured in dynamic and organic forms, like putting together a puzzle, assumes irregular profiles or takes inspiration from contemporary and everyday products such as fabrics, tablecloths, books and maps.
All the rules are torn up, except one: The hand weaving, knot by knot.
Whether you purchase or only appreciate the quality of a piece from Nodus, you can be assured that the carpet has been produced with the utmost respect, first and foremost for human rights, and the right to good working conditions and fair compensation.
